Transaction 44ef99c30c8a15d32d76830c193ee840080d02e892b533fabad4a4cebe91dd81

1 Input
2 Outputs
  • 44ef99c30c8a15d32d76830c193ee840080d02e892b533fabad4a4cebe91dd81:0
  • value  1580927
    address  32cVBFstws6nstvVky7o2Lygc8BDhiRovr
  • 44ef99c30c8a15d32d76830c193ee840080d02e892b533fabad4a4cebe91dd81:1
  • value  45761845
    address  3Cs9VHb6uddp84UVLt23dfEZQ27GvNmpEE